WebAug 9, 2024 · All ICD crosswalks lead us to F45.8 which is other somatoform disorders that includes globus hystericus and is classified as a mental/behavior code. Which in result, some payers have been denying as outside the scope of our specialty. Other references have led me towards R09.89 that includes choking sensation but does not specify that this ... It represents as an emergency and may occur in primary dystonia (including DYT1 … WebJan 1, 2004 · Globus hystericus is a specific form of conversion disorder. Psychological problems lead to the physical sensation of a lump in the throat that causes difficulty or discomfort in swallowing. The sensation may also be one of choking or that there is a mass lodged in the esophagus. The disorder may be severe or even life threatening and is most ...

WebAnaphylaxis is an acute, potentially life-threatening hypersensitivity reaction, involving the release of mediators from mast cells, basophils and recruited inflammatory cells. Anaphylaxis is defined by a number of signs and symptoms, alone or in combination, which occur within minutes, or up to a few hours, after exposure to a provoking agent. WebGlobus hystericus, a form of conversion disorder, is characterized by an uncomfortable sensation of a mass in the esophagus or airway. Evaluation proves no mass exists. Anxiety or psychological conflict is judged to be significantly related to the onset and progression of the sensation. The sensation may lead to difficulty swallowing or ...
